摘 要:目的探讨老年性聋患者中耳蜗死区及其分布情况。方法采用均衡噪声阈值检测法检测200例(370耳)老年性聋患者和25例(50耳)正常听力老年人中耳蜗死区分布情况,并比较耳蜗死区与老年性患者听力损失程度、病程以及合并高血压病之间的关系。结果 200例老年性聋患者中有38%(76/200)存在耳蜗死区。其中合并高血压病的老年性聋患者中有45%(56/124)存在耳蜗死区,是否合并高血压病组间耳蜗死区检出差异具有统计学意义(P<0.05)。正常听力老年人中无耳蜗死区,同老年性聋患者中比较差异具有统计学意义(P<0.01)。在不同听力损失程度、病程及合并高血压病的老年性聋患者中耳蜗死区的检出率差异有统计学意义(P<0.05)。结论在老年性聋患者中存在耳蜗死区,并且与听力损失严重程度、病程长短以及是否合并高血压病有关,听力损失程度越重、听力受损时间越长,存在耳蜗死区的可能性越大。Objective To investigate the distribution of cochlear dead regions in patients with presbycusis. Methods Cochlear dead regions in 200 patients (370 ears) with presbycusis and 25 seniors (50 ears) with normal hearing were tested using the Threshold Equalizing Noise Test. Correlation of cochlear dead region data with degree of hearing loss, course of disease and hypertension in presbycusis patients was analyzed. Results Cochlear dead zone was detected in 76 of the 200 presbycusis patients (30%), and in 56 of the 124 presbycusis patients with hypertension (45%) (P〈0.05). Cochlear dead zone was not found among those with normal hearing in contrast with the presbycusis patients (P〈0.01). Cochlear dead zone detection also varied along with different levels of hearing loss and courses of disease (P〈0.05). Conclusion Cochlear dead regions exist in individuals with presbycusis, and are correlated to the severity of hearing loss, length of disease course and coexisting hypertension.
